Sicilian Cart Signed By Leonardo Ferro And Calvino Domenico – Trapani, 20th Century
Artist: .
A traditional Sicilian cart made of carved and painted wood, made in the Trapani area in the first half of the 20th century.
This example is particularly noteworthy as it is signed by both the carver, Leonardo Ferro (Trapani), and the painter-decorator, Calvino Domenico, a painter in Trapani. These signatures are clearly legible on the painted panels, attesting to their authenticity and the traceability of skilled craftsmanship.
The Sicilian cart is one of the most iconic symbols of the island's culture, renowned for its rich decorations and vibrant colors, an expression of a popular tradition of great historical and artistic value.
Entirely handcrafted, it features a finely carved wooden frame decorated with traditional polychrome motifs.
The painted panels depict lively narrative scenes of historical and chivalric inspiration, including episodes such as Caesar's landing in the British Isles and the death of Julian the Apostate, depicted with great dynamism and rich color, in keeping with the typical taste of Sicilian carts.
The work is complete with a painted wooden horse, richly decorated according to tradition, and terracotta figures, which contribute to creating a dynamic and striking composition.
